Default jdm type r. Alternator + harness problem ~HELP~

ok so heres my issue. Doing a jdm type r swap into my 99 Integra
I baught a 99spec (Stamped) JDM B18C Type R. It came with a 4 Prong alternator plug.

But im using a 1999 Integra LS engine harness. Which has a oval 3 Prong alternator plug in.

I will be using the JDM Type r ECU.

So heres what im thinking. Since i am using the jdm ecu, it will be reading 4 wires. If i buy a 3 pin alternator to fit my 99 LS harness, it wouldnt run properly.

Has anyone ever ran into this problem or know a solution to this?
Also thinking of cutting and wireing the 4 prong plug from the jdm harness i have and putting it on my 99 LS harness than running the last wire to the ecu. But do all 4 wires go to the ecu and what pins would they be?
Also what does each wire do that would help me.
